‘What I learned’ series – new at #NAF17

Published on 1 July 2017

Starting on Saturday 1 July at the National Arts Festival is a new event on the Think!Fest programme called What I Learned From…

This daily event features three to four speakers presenting a short five-minute story on a subject of their choice. The line-up of speakers is eclectic, so expect anything from “What I learned from meeting the president” to “What I learned from deep molecular psychodrama” (we don’t know what that is either…but looking forward to finding out!).

Taking place every day at 4pm until 7 July at the Yellowwood Terrace, on the top story of the Monument. It’s a great opportunity to enjoy a cup of coffee, take a blaaskansie in front of the panoramic view of the city, and listen to stories that have influenced the of actors, artists, intellectuals, scientists, journos, politicians, activists, and many other fascinating people.
